It’s a halogen-driven shortwave infrared emitter wrapped in quartz, designed to throw fast, focused heat exactly where you need it, even when space is tight.&lt;/p&gt;&#xA;&lt;h2 id=&#34;power-voltage-and-sizewhy-it-matters&#34;&gt;Power, Voltage, and Size—Why It Matters&lt;/h2&gt;&#xA;&lt;p&gt;Here’s the core: it runs high voltage, typically 400V, and cranks out 2500W in a compact 300mm length. That combo is all about packing serious heat into a small footprint, so you can hit a specific spot fast without overbuilding the whole setup.&#xA;And that 400V rating? It’s intentional. It keeps the current lower for the same wattage, which means you can use smaller wiring and worry less about voltage drop along the line. The &lt;a href=&#34;https://henruite.com&#34;&gt;element&lt;/a&gt; stays steady, but—real talk—your control cabinet and wiring need to be rated for the full load.&lt;/p&gt;</description>
